Job Summary:

The Investment Analyst gathers and analyzes financial information to create and support quality investment options for the Health Savings Account (HSA) marketplace.

Duties/Responsibilities:

  • Applies quantitative and qualitative analysis of mutual funds to determine suitability for presentation to internal investment committee.
  • Prepares and presents periodic customized client presentations to client decision-making groups, management, and executive leadership
  • Monitors developments in a holding’s underlying attributes that may alter the investment’s objectives/strategy.
  • Review investment processes regularly to identify areas of process improvement.
  • Assists in the data collection, analysis, and production of leading HSA industry research.
  • Performs other related duties as assigned.

Required Skills/Abilities:

  • Understanding of broader financial market trends and economic principles
  • Strong critical thinking, anal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to create practical insights from large amounts of data.
  • Establish and nurture productive relationships with clients and mutual fund companies.
  • Excellent interpersonal skills and the ability to work as a productive part of a team.
  • Willingness to “roll up his/her sleeves” and work in a lean start-up like environment.
  • Ability to present complex financial concepts in an easy-to-understand way.

Education and Experience:

  • Bachelor’s degree in finance or related field required.
  • 1-2 years of business experience, preferably in the investment field.
  • Experience with defined contribution plans and mutual fund manager due diligence is considered a plus.
  • General securities licenses or willingness to pursue CFA preferred.
